About the position

The CACFP Specialist at Child Care Resource Network is responsible for monitoring child care providers participating in the Child and Adult Care Food Program (CACFP) in home-based settings. This role ensures compliance with state and federal regulations, meets grant deliverables, and provides support to child care providers. The position requires effective communication, organizational skills, and the ability to work independently while managing multiple tasks efficiently.

Responsibilities

  • Meet all grant, agency, and department timelines and proportional outcomes.
  • Conduct monitoring reviews to participating child care homes to ensure compliance with state and federal regulations.
  • Review and analyze monitoring reviews and claim records for possible fraud.
  • Conduct outreach to potential CACFP participants.
  • Maintain and apply working knowledge of the CACFP Regulations, New York State Office of Children and Family Services (OCFS) Regulations, Serious Deficiencies, Legally Exempt regulations, and Sponsor Policies and Procedures.
  • Maintain and apply working knowledge of Minute Menu/KidKare Program.
  • Enter data and update provider information into the Minute Menu/KidKare system in an accurate and timely manner.
  • Provide support and technical assistance to CACFP child care providers.
  • Maintain ongoing, professional and accurate communication with other agency departments.
  • Serve as a member of the staff team, attending meetings, agency committees, trainings, and agency events as required.
  • Carry out or assist with other tasks in addition to the duties listed on this job description, in accordance with the agency's team philosophy.
